Discover the Tochimoto Checkpoint Ruins, a historical landmark in Chichibu, Saitama, where nature and history intertwine beautifully.
The Tochimoto Checkpoint Ruins in Chichibu, Saitama, offer a fascinating glimpse into Japan's historical past, set against a backdrop of stunning natural beauty. This site invites travelers to step back in time and explore the remnants of a vital checkpoint that once regulated trade and travel.
